I just bisected the folders `.config`, `.kde` and `.local` on my system. Without `.local`, I did not have the CPU usage. Eventually I stumbled across the Baloo folder. Using the KDE system settings, I disabled the whole search. After than, the idle CPU usage dropped down to 0%.
I guess that is a bug in Baloo then.
